CARBONDALE, Ill. - Southern Illinois University junior Nick Hill and senior J.T. Wise earned first-team ESPN The Magazine Academic All-District V honors.
Hill, who hails from nearby DuQuoin, Ill., carries a 3.25 grade point average in special education. He completed 89-of-147 passes for 1,256 yards and nine touchdowns in nine starts at quarterback this season.
Hill, who ranks 13th in the nation in passing efficiency (148.44), also rushed for 288 yards and five TDs. In addition, he was named Gateway Conference Offensive Player-of-the-Week and Sports Network National Offensive Player-of-the-Week on Sept. 18.
Wise, a repeat Academic All-District honoree, holds a 3.20 GPA in physical education. A native of Farmersville, Ill., he has rushed the ball nine times for 59 yards and caught nine passes for 60 yards as the Salukis' starting fullback.
